In Chinese Medicine, the properties of foods and their actions on the body have been well studied. Like individual herbs, a food is categorized by its taste. Each taste corresponds to one of the five elements (Wood, Fire, Earth, Metal & Water) and the viscera or organs and hasa particular effect on the body. Therefore foods may be added to or eliminated from the diet to prevent disease and promote healing.

The five flavors and their associations are:
Sour – Wood – Liver, generates fluids & Yin and astringes
Bitter – Fire – Heart, clears Heat & Dampness, Sedates & subdues rebellious Qi
Sweet – Earth – Spleen, Tonifies, balances, moderates or harmonizes
Pungent – Metal – Lung, scatters and expels pathogens
Salty – Water – Kidney, flows downward and softens hardness
